From: Meta-Apo improves accuracy of 16S-amplicon-based prediction of microbiome function

Fig. 5

Functional beta diversity of the 2655 WGS samples and the 5350 amplicon samples from Dataset 3. a Functional patterns derived from the amplicon and WGS approaches are separate with significant differences on PC1 and PC2 distributions. b Meta-Apo aligns the predicted functional profiles of amplicon samples to those of the WGS samples using 15 sample pairs for training, making the PC1 and PC2 of calibrated functional profiles of amplicon samples are closer to WGS samples than the original, non-calibrated amplicon samples. Principle coordinates were calculated by PCoA using the Bray-Curtis distances. The p-values were calculated by two-tail Wilcox tests, and *** denotes p < 0.01
